The courts at the Better Bodies Cross Training Centre were packed this past weekend for the annual Squash Thaw Tournament.
With six divisions and around 70 players, this was the biggest squash tournament put on at Better Bodies.
Besides the Yukoners, this year's tournament included players from Victoria and Yellowknife.
"It was fun to have all the people come from Outside come to play. It was nice to see an all Whitehorse final though," said Better Bodies squash pro Marie Desmarais. "There was some really close matches."
In addition to the tournament, local squash referees had the opportunity to upgrade their status. Whitehorse resident Lori Muir upgraded and is now a B-level referee.
There were no medals or ribbons given out, however a couple of Air North tickets were drawn as door prizes. The tickets were won by Benjamin Grundmanis and Anna Jacobsen.
The next tournament at Better Bodies is the junior squash championships, which are being held May 22 and 23.
